

// Mango and orange tiramisu-style cake
Creamy and refreshing
Inspired by the classic tiramisu, but with a tropical twist and a little easier 🥭
Layers of sponge soaked in orange juice, homemade mango jam, and a smooth mascarpone and cream filling. Fresh, creamy, and no-bake 😋🥭🍊😍
Ingredients: Cream (21.5cm removable square mold)
- 🧀600g mascarpone
- 🍬140g powdered sugar
- 🥄1 tsp orange extract
- 🍶600ml whipping cream (min. 38% fat)
- 🍊500ml fresh orange juice
- 💛Ladyfinger biscuits
Ingredients: Jam filling
- 🥭500g mango jam (+ 150g for topping)
- 🥭Fresh mango for decoration (optional)
Ingredients: Homemade mango jam
- 🥭650g mango chunks
- 🍬90g sugar
- 🍋Juice of ½ lemon
- 🥄½ tsp vanilla
- 🌿4g pectin or 1g agar-agar (optional)
Elaboration
- 🥭For the homemade jam: place the mango, sugar, vanilla, and lemon juice in a saucepan and cook over medium heat until it starts to boil.
- 🥭Add the pectin or agar-agar, stir, and cook a few more minutes until it thickens.
- 🥭Let cool completely. Set aside.
- 🍊Pour the fresh orange juice into a dish to soak the ladyfingers. Set aside.
- 🧀Beat the mascarpone with the powdered sugar until smooth.
- 🧀Add the cold cream and orange extract. Beat until smooth. Keep chilled.
- 🍰Place parchment paper at the base and acetate on the sides of the mold if you want easy unmolding. I used a silicone mold with a glass base.
- 🍰Soak the ladyfingers one by one in the juice and arrange them covering the entire base (I used 6 large ladyfingers).
- 🍰Add 250g of mango jam and spread gently.
- 🍰Add half of the cream and smooth with a spatula. Repeat the process: another layer of soaked ladyfingers, then jam, and finally the rest of the cream.
- 🍰Add a thin layer of mango jam on top to cover (150g).

- 🍰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 6 hours (better overnight).
- 🥭Sprinkle with powdered sugar and decorate with fresh mango slices.
- 🥭Carefully unmold and enjoy!! 😋
Notes
- ✍️I used 6 large ladyfingers per layer → total 12.
- ✍️The jam can be store-bought, but homemade tastes better, and if you prepare it a day before and refrigerate, it will have better consistency 😋
